Right now we use cd's to boot to zenworks imaging and just go through manual process. How do I create an image with some sort of config file that sets image name, proxy address, file location and such so I only have to hit enter to image?
Couple of steps to follow
1. Register your workstations in the tree
2. Create image objects in the tree
3. At the workstation object, specify which image object is to be 'dropped' on the workstation.
Couple of other suggestions
1. Add the following line to either the settings.txt file when you create the boot cds or add it into a scripted image object if you are using the linux partition:
hdparm -d1 /dev/hda
This speeds up imaging
2. I would suggest using a DNS entry for the imaging proxy server. That way you have the option of moving it around incase the server should crash.
